Shea's Performing Arts Center has unveiled the 2026-27 season lineup for Shea's 710 Theatre, set to commence in September with the Tony Award-winning musical "Hair."
Brian Higgins, president and CEO of Shea's Performing Arts Center, emphasized the significance of this season, stating, "With this exciting season at Shea’s 710 Theatre, we continue to build on our commitment to energize Buffalo’s Theatre District as a vibrant destination for arts, culture, and community."
The MusicalFare 2026-27 season includes:
"Hair" - Sept. 17 – Oct. 4
"Sweeney Todd" - Oct. 22 – Nov. 8
"Frozen" - Nov. 28 – Dec. 20
"The Wedding Singer" - March 4 – 21, 2027
"Beautiful: The Carole King Musical" - Apr. 29 – May 16, 2027
Randall Kramer, MusicalFare’s artistic and executive director, expressed enthusiasm about the upcoming season, noting, "MusicalFare looks to build on that success with a diverse and electric 2026-2027 season of musicals."
The Frey Electric 2026-27 season features:
"The SpongeBob Musical" - Jan. 14–31, 2027
"Miss Holmes" - Apr. 2 – 11, 2027
"Mean Girls" - June 3 – 20, 2027
Kent Frey, president and CEO of Frey Electric, highlighted the company's ongoing support, stating, "Frey Electric is proud to continue as the lead sponsor of Shea’s 710."
In 2025, Shea’s 710 Theatre underwent a $5 million renovation, introducing a two-story lounge and cabaret, updated restrooms, concessions, and box office, as well as a new outdoor patio on Main Street.
